§ 22-24-34 — Dissemination of separate articles as separate offenses.
If more than one article or item of material prohibited under §§ 22-24-27 to 22-24-37 , inclusive, is sold, given, advertised for sale, distributed commercially, or promoted, by the same person, after a hearing and determination that probable cause exists to believe such article or material is harmful to minors, each such sale, gift, advertisement, distribution, or promotion constitutes a separate offense.

Legislative History
SL 1974, ch 165, § 21; SL 2005, ch 120, § 310.
